For our trip in Sept. I plan on doing the following as many have stated above -
Make sure to keep on the water, I often have to "make" my kids drink even if I ask them if they want some water and say no. I just tell them that its important if they want to keep playing to drink even if they dont feel thirsty.
I think for our kids def. we will have some nice "bucket" style hats / and something similar for us if we feel the need.
I might pick up some of the frog-togs / cooling bandana type of deal just to have depending on the heat.
Sunscreen - It has been very sunny and warm where we live and I am always putting sunscreen on my kiddos when we are outside - The spray kind is just easy and they dont mind it so i always have a can in my camera bag / stroller ect.....we will be getting some from costco before we leave
Like many have said also........take the middle of the day to get in some pool time / naps / smoothies and A/C ect......I remember being a kid and we always did the mid-day naps, sure its going to be hard to make my kids come back middle of the day but the pool will be a nice break.
